Director Brian De Palma revisits similar terrain that he covered in his 1989 film, 'Casualties of War', in this 'fictional documentary' loosely based on a real-life gang rape and multiple murder perpetrated by US soldiers in Iraq in 2006. Centred around a small army group stationed at a checkpoint in Iraq, the film alternates points of view, balancing the experiences of these inexperienced young men with those of the western media and local Iraqi people. Utilising an array of different filmic styles, from video diaries and surveillance footage, to produced documentaries and news coverage, De Palma forces the viewer to question how 'truth' is reported and asks difficult questions about the brutalising effects of war on all those involved.

Impressionistic biopic of legendary singer/songwriter Bob Dylan, directed by Todd Haynes. The movie features six actors playing different versions of the great artist at various stages of his life. Marcus Carl Franklin plays an 11-year-old who passes himself off as a reincarnated Woody Guthrie; Christian Bale plays Jack Rollins, a young folk singer starting to become affected by political issues; Cate Blanchett plays Jude Quinn, a version of Dylan at the height of his fame in the 1960s; Heath Ledger stars as Robbie Clark, a fictional Hollywood actor, best-known for starring in a film about Jack Rollins (Bale's character); finally, Richard Gere portrays the older Dylan as an aging Billy the Kid in a Wild West town.

Thriller based on the true story of a 1971 London bank robbery that baffled the authorities and captivated the public. Jason Statham stars as Terry Leather, a former crooked car salesman who wants to put his shady past behind him and start a family. But when Terry's old neighbour, Martine Love (Saffron Burrows), proposes a foolproof plan to rob a Baker Street bank, Terry reluctantly agrees to come on board. As the operation gets underway, the resourceful group of thieves tunnel their way into a safe-deposit vault at the Lloyds Bank in Marylebone where they discover millions of pounds worth of cash and priceless gems. However, Terry and his crew don't realise the boxes also contain a treasure trove of dirty secrets that will thrust them into a deadly web of corruption and illicit scandal that spans London's criminal underworld, the British government, and even the Royal Family.
